Mesoscopic to universal crossover of transmission phase of multi-level quantum dots

Karrasch, C. · Hecht, T. · Weichselbaum, A. · Oreg, Y. · von Delft, J. · Meden, V.

Original · EN

Transmission phase αmeasurements of many-electron quantum dots (small mean level spacing δ) revealed universal phase lapses by πbetween consecutive resonances. In contrast, for dots with only a few electrons (large δ), the appearance or not of a phase lapse depends on the dot parameters. We show that a model of a multi-level quantum dot with local Coulomb interactions and arbitrary level-lead couplings reproduces the generic features of the observed behavior. The universal behavior of αfor small δfollows from Fano-type antiresonances of the renormalized single-particle levels.
